+// This function works for dates from 1970 to 2099.
+static inline void DateYMDFromTimeAfter1970(int date,
+ int &year, int &month, int
&day) {
+#ifdef DEBUG
+ int save_date = date; // Need this for ASSERT in the end.
+#endif
+
+ year = 1970 + (4 * date + 2) / kDaysIn4Years;
+ date %= kDaysIn4Years;
+
+ month = kMonthInYear[date];
+ day = kDayInYear[date];
+
+ ASSERT(MakeDay(year, month, day) == save_date);
+}
+
+
+static inline void DateYMDFromTimeSlow(int date,
+ int &year, int &month, int &day) {
+#ifdef DEBUG
+ int save_date = date; // Need this for ASSERT in the end.
+#endif
+
+ date += kDaysOffset;
+ year = 400 * (date / kDaysIn400Years) - kYearsOffset;
+ date %= kDaysIn400Years;
+
+ ASSERT(MakeDay(year, 0, 1) + date == save_date);
+
+ date--;
+ int yd1 = date / kDaysIn100Years;
+ date %= kDaysIn100Years;
+ year += 100 * yd1;
+
+ date++;
+ int yd2 = date / kDaysIn4Years;
+ date %= kDaysIn4Years;
+ year += 4 * yd2;
+
+ date--;
+ int yd3 = date / 365;
+ date %= 365;
+ year += yd3;
+
+ bool is_leap = (!yd1 || yd2) && !yd3;
+
+ ASSERT(date >= -1);
+ ASSERT(is_leap || date >= 0);
+ ASSERT(date < 365 || is_leap && date < 366);
+ ASSERT(is_leap == (year % 4 == 0 && (year % 100 || (year % 400 == 0))));
+ ASSERT(is_leap || MakeDay(year, 0, 1) + date == save_date);
+ ASSERT(!is_leap || MakeDay(year, 0, 1) + date + 1 == save_date);
+
+ if (is_leap) {
+ day = kDayInYear[2*365 + 1 + date];
+ month = kMonthInYear[2*365 + 1 + date];
+ } else {
+ day = kDayInYear[date];
+ month = kMonthInYear[date];
+ }
+
+ ASSERT(MakeDay(year, month, day) == save_date);
+}
+
+
+static inline void DateYMDFromTime(int date,
+ int &year, int &month, int &day) {
+ if (date >= 0 && date < 32 * kDaysIn4Years) {
+ DateYMDFromTimeAfter1970(date, year, month, day);
+ } else {
+ DateYMDFromTimeSlow(date, year, month, day);
+ }
+}
+
+
+static Object* Runtime_DateYMDFromTime(Arguments args) {
+ NoHandleAllocation ha;
+ ASSERT(args.length() == 2);
+
+ CONVERT_DOUBLE_CHECKED(t, args[0]);
+ CONVERT_CHECKED(JSArray, res_array, args[1]);
+
+ int year, month, day;
+ DateYMDFromTime(static_cast<int>(floor(t / 86400000)), year, month, day);
+
+ res_array->SetElement(0, Smi::FromInt(year));
+ res_array->SetElement(1, Smi::FromInt(month));
+ res_array->SetElement(2, Smi::FromInt(day));
+
+ return Heap::undefined_value();
}
